The Michigan Civil Service Commission is seeking a highly organized and experienced professional to lead the Payroll/Transactions Unit within the Quality of Life (QOL) Human Resources (HR) Office. This manager position plays a critical role in ensuring the accurate and timely processing of payroll and HR transactions across multiple departments.

As the Payroll/Transactions Manager, you will coordinate payroll operations, oversee compensation activities, and provide leadership to a dedicated team of HR staff. This role requires strong knowledge of payroll systems, state regulations, and collective bargaining agreements, as well as excellent communication and leadership skills.

Key responsibilities include:

  • Managing and mentoring payroll/transaction staff to ensure high performance and professional development.
  • Managing payroll operations to meet compliance standards and operational deadlines.
  • Overseeing compensation activities.
  • Collaborating with internal QOL HR staff and external partners to resolve payroll issues and implement process improvements.
  • Ensuring adherence to Civil Service rules, bargaining unit provisions, and departmental policies and procedures.
  • Supporting system integration efforts and training staff on tools such as SIGMA and HRMN.
